我的任务是在sharepoint中开发一个时间表应用程序。目前,我们使用带有标准类别列表的电子表格,然后我们添加了我们正在处理的各种子类别/项目/任务以及我们的工作时间。
我主要构建了asp.net应用程序。我的问题是你认为这种类型的应用程序可以使用sharepoint使用sharepoint中的标准列表和项目构建而无需编写代码吗?
我觉得使用sharepoint的效果不会很好。
答案 0 :(得分:11)
在Microsoft发布的'Fab 40' Application Templates for Windows SharePoint Services 3.0中,有Timecard template。
时间卡管理应用程序 Microsoft Windows的模板 SharePoint Services 3.0可以帮助团队 跟踪各种工作时间 项目
或Create a Timesheet Application with SharePoint and Exchange
怎么样?您还可以考虑调整此OSS TFS - Timesheet项目(Team Foundation Server基于SharePoint构建)。
还有很多商业软件包,例如PointBeyond's Straight Forward Timeshets。 (没有连接)
编辑 - Codeplex上看起来很有趣的新项目 - 在SharePoint中使用SQL DB进行数据存储和UI - 通过SP显示UI之间的常见折衷方案,但保留了“传统”数据库的功能。
Codeplex - Timesheet for SharePoint 2010
进一步编辑 - 我的公司编写了一系列博客文章,详细介绍了所有选项,模板,开源和商业(包括我们自己 - 明显的免责声明 - TeamTime产品)。
SharePoint Timesheets - 您有什么选择?
答案 1 :(得分:2)
加入这个中途无耻插件的人群,您可以看看我们构建的100%原生SharePoint应用程序。它利用SharePoint列表和集成功能,并与Exchange集成,允许根据您的日历信息构建时间表(作为SharePoint数据)。
我们计划很快就会对你感兴趣的技术截屏。查看http://www.puzzlepart.com/apps/Pages/did.aspx上的演示部分。